The Brooklyn Scavenger Hunt Walking Tour and Game offers a lively way to see Brooklyn without the crowds or guided tours. Priced at $24.50 per person, this 2-hour activity is perfect for curious visitors eager to explore at their own pace. You’ll work with a group of up to 6 people, solving 21 challenges that take you through vibrant neighborhoods like Brooklyn Heights and DUMBO.
What makes this experience stand out is the mobile ticket system, which means no waiting for guides or in-person meetups. Instead, you follow the interactive game on your smartphone, making it flexible enough to fit into any schedule. This tour is especially good for families, friends, or small groups wanting an engaging, self-paced adventure through some of Brooklyn’s most scenic spots and hidden corners.
While most travelers will find the walking route (about 2 miles) manageable, wear comfortable shoes and bring a charged device with Internet. The activity is accessible, near public transportation, and operates every day of the week from 8:00AM to 8:00PM. One of the highlights of this scavenger hunt is the chance to explore Brooklyn Heights, famous for its historic architecture and stunning views of Manhattan. As you follow the game prompts, you’ll visit notable spots like the Brooklyn Heights Promenade, which offers sweeping vistas of the Manhattan skyline and the Brooklyn Bridge.
Along With scenic overlooks, you’ll encounter hidden gems like old-fashioned shops and local eateries tucked along cobblestone streets. Next, the game guides you into the DUMBO (Down Under the Manhattan Bridge Overpass) area, renowned for art galleries, boutique shops, and waterfront parks. Participants are prompted to find certain murals, sculptures, or architectural details that showcase DUMBO’s eclectic character.
While exploring, you’ll enjoy spectacular views of Manhattan, as well as the chance to discover local art scenes and craft eateries that line the streets. The challenges are designed to be fun and interactive, encouraging a closer look at DUMBO’s vibrant street art and historic industrial buildings.

Along the route, the game takes you to Columbus Park and the Brooklyn War Memorial, both rich with history and cultural significance. At Columbus Park, you can relax while completing challenges related to its public art installations and community spaces.
The Brooklyn War Memorial offers a poignant reminder of the city’s history, and the activity prompts you to learn and find specific symbols or plaques. These stops add depth to the experience, blending recreational challenges with a touch of educational content about Brooklyn’s past.
